Southwest Missouri News -- McCord Bend

Posted online

by Carol Harris, Branson area, and Mary Engler-Guccione, Joplin area

After receiving a request for an audit through a petition containing 27 signatures of registered resident voters from McCord Bend in Stone County, the Missouri auditor's office has begun an audit of that community.

According to state statutes, 21 signatures are required for the audit, and the entity being audited must pay for the audit. State auditors have begun the information-gathering phase of the audit.

When the audit is completed, the findings and recommendations will be delivered by the state auditor's office at a public meeting. The Missouri auditor's office just recently made public its findings and recommendations after auditing Stone County.
